Raywood said:It is a good area for caravans although we have not been to that site. there is plenty for most people to do and I would use Google to look for the things that attract you. If you are setting off from friends in South Wales I would avoid Bristol during the rush hour as the motorway can be very slow indeed. Overnight might be a good idea if you feel up to it, but do be aware of tiredness creeping up on you if you try this.
